  1. Limit CONTROL Power Supply
    1. Expand
      titleLimit Supply: CONTROL Voltage Source

      Using Rohde & Schwarz HMP2020 power supply

      Make sure output is off

      The SMA-F input labeled CONTROL is limited from 0V to 10V.  This voltage is used to set the gain of the pulse.  If you want a pulse of ~10V, then set V_CONTROL = 1V

      Image Modified Image Modified


      Steps
      1Hit Menu
      2Down arrow to "Over Voltage Protection (OVP)
      3Right arrow to select OVP
      4Use arrows and/or scroll wheal to set for CH1: 10V← Max voltage CONTROL Port can take

  3. Turn On COMP (Source Meter) to offset pulse +10V (DC bias of substrate)
    1. Expand
      titleSource Meter Setup

      Using rear outputs as they are limiting the Keithley 2410 SourceMeter is 1.1kV.  The black-box limiter in the back limits the current to 5mA and voltage to 240V.

      SettingValueNote(s)..............
      FRONT/REARREAR
      LIMIT CURRENT105uAReverse biasing substrate, as long as we don't lock up the substrate by turning on the parasitic thyristor (PNPN), current consumption is very lower
      SOURCE+10V

      Make sure to plug cable from rear to SMA-F COMP port on front of pulser-box (see green arrow in photo)
